C#窗体部分的问题,OnClick事件中的"timer1.start():"怎样控制'timer1_Tick"的?
1个回答
2016-08-31
展开全部
private void timer1_Tick(object sender, EventArgs e)
{
timer1.enabled=false; //触发timer1后立即设置属性enabled=false就不会再次执行了,但不影响当次timer1的执行内容
flag = int.Parse(Class1.ContextData["outID"].ToString());
dsoutID = cl.ds(str);
flag1 = int.Parse(dsoutID.Tables["tempTable"].Rows[0]["outId"].ToString());
if (flag < flag1)
{Class1.ContextData["outID"] = flag1;
pictureBox1.Visible = true;
linkLabel1.Visible = true;
}
{
timer1.enabled=false; //触发timer1后立即设置属性enabled=false就不会再次执行了,但不影响当次timer1的执行内容
flag = int.Parse(Class1.ContextData["outID"].ToString());
dsoutID = cl.ds(str);
flag1 = int.Parse(dsoutID.Tables["tempTable"].Rows[0]["outId"].ToString());
if (flag < flag1)
{Class1.ContextData["outID"] = flag1;
pictureBox1.Visible = true;
linkLabel1.Visible = true;
}
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询